黑狐家游戏

从Web到移动端,揭秘网站网页转App源码的完整技术路径与实战指南,网站网页转app源码是什么

欧气 1 0

本文目录导读:

从Web到移动端,揭秘网站网页转App源码的完整技术路径与实战指南,网站网页转app源码是什么

图片来源于网络,如有侵权联系删除

  1. 技术演进背景与核心挑战
  2. 技术选型矩阵与工具链构建
  3. 全流程开发实践
  4. 典型场景解决方案
  5. 质量保障体系构建
  6. 未来技术趋势展望
  7. 成本效益分析
  8. 常见误区与规避策略
  9. 成功转型企业案例
  10. 未来演进方向

随着移动互联网的持续深化,传统网站向移动端转型的需求呈现爆发式增长,据统计,2023年全球移动应用市场规模已达8,500亿美元,而其中超过60%的中小企业仍依赖Web端服务,本文将深入剖析网站转App的技术逻辑,结合最新开发工具链和行业案例,为开发者提供从0到1的全流程解决方案。

技术演进背景与核心挑战

1 移动端架构的范式转变

Web端与移动App的核心差异体现在三大维度:

  • 交互模式:从PC端的鼠标操作转向多触点手势识别,需适配滑动、长按、双击等30+种原生交互事件
  • 性能指标:移动端要求首屏加载时间<1.5秒,内存占用低于50MB,较Web端标准严苛3-5倍
  • 数据模型:移动端需构建离线缓存机制,支持断网环境下的数据同步,这对ORM(对象关系映射)技术提出新要求

2 常见技术债务分析

某电商平台转型案例显示,原Web代码存在:

  • CSS媒体查询适配不足(仅覆盖20%设备分辨率)
  • JavaScript闭包污染导致内存泄漏率高达35%
  • RESTful API响应时间波动达800-1500ms 这些问题直接导致移动端启动失败率高达18%,远超行业基准的5%。

技术选型矩阵与工具链构建

1 跨平台框架对比测试

通过200+企业项目的性能基准测试(表1),得出以下结论:

框架 响应速度(ms) 内存占用(MB) 开发效率提升比 适用场景
Flutter 320 48 2x 中大型复杂应用
React Native 450 62 8x 需要部分原生模块的混合应用
WebAssembly 180 35 5x 高性能计算场景

2 智能转换工具链

主流解决方案对比(表2):

  • AppIndexer:支持自动识别Web端业务流程,生成UI映射图(准确率92%)
  • CodeX:基于LLM的代码生成器,可将HTML片段自动转换为React组件(生成速度提升40%)
  • NetCachePro:智能构建分级缓存策略,支持秒级数据同步(延迟<200ms)

全流程开发实践

1 需求解耦与架构设计

某金融平台转型案例采用"洋葱模型"架构:

  1. 核心层:Web API网关(Nginx+Express)
  2. 业务层:微服务集群(Spring Cloud Alibaba)
  3. 数据层:多级缓存(Redis+Memcached)+分布式数据库(TiDB)
  4. 客户端层:Flutter框架+Dart语言

通过该架构,实现:

  • API调用成功率从78%提升至99.2%
  • 数据同步时延降低至150ms以内
  • 热更新效率提升3倍

2 关键性能优化方案

  • 渲染优化:采用Flutter的Composited Layer技术,将GPU渲染效率提升至120FPS
  • 网络优化:实施HTTP/3协议+QUIC传输,在弱网环境下保持85%以上加载速度
  • 内存管理:开发内存监控插件,实时预警内存泄漏(准确率97%)

典型场景解决方案

1 电商类应用改造

某跨境B2C平台转型经验:

从Web到移动端,揭秘网站网页转App源码的完整技术路径与实战指南,网站网页转app源码是什么

图片来源于网络,如有侵权联系删除

  1. 支付系统重构:集成Alipay/WeChat支付SDK,处理峰值QPS从500提升至3000
  2. 购物车同步:采用WebSocket+WebSocket Binary协议,实现毫秒级库存更新
  3. 图片优化:开发智能压缩算法,将图片体积缩减68%同时保持PSNR>40dB

2 健康管理类应用

某智能硬件厂商解决方案:

  • 传感器数据桥接:通过WebSockets实现与智能手环的实时数据传输(延迟<50ms)
  • 离线模式:开发离线健康档案存储方案,支持断网环境下的30天数据记录
  • 隐私保护:采用同态加密技术,实现医疗数据在传输/存储中的安全计算

质量保障体系构建

1 自动化测试矩阵

某金融App的测试体系包含:

  • UI自动化:Appium+Espresso组合,覆盖核心场景300+测试用例
  • 压力测试:JMeter模拟10,000并发用户,系统吞吐量稳定在2,500TPS
  • 安全审计:OWASP ZAP扫描发现并修复23个高危漏洞

2 持续集成实践

某SaaS企业构建的CI/CD流水线:

  1. 代码扫描:SonarQube+Checkmarx双引擎,静态代码缺陷检出率99.6%
  2. 镜像构建:Docker+Kubernetes实现分钟级镜像更新
  3. 灰度发布:基于Canary Release策略,实现0故障的版本迭代

未来技术趋势展望

1 AI辅助开发

  • 智能代码生成:GitHub Copilot X可将需求文档自动转换为Dart代码(准确率89%)
  • 性能预测模型:基于机器学习的历史数据,预测新版本性能损耗(误差<15%)

2 跨端融合创新

  • AR/VR集成:通过ARKit/ARCore实现Web内容在移动端的3D渲染(渲染精度达4K)
  • 云原生架构:基于Kubernetes的容器化部署,支持秒级弹性扩缩容

3 量子计算应用

  • 加密算法升级:采用NTRU量子安全加密算法,抗量子攻击能力提升300%
  • 高性能计算:量子傅里叶变换加速金融数据分析,计算效率提升10^6倍

成本效益分析

某中型企业转型成本模型(表3): | 项目 | Web端 | 移动端 | 增量成本 | |--------------------|-------------|-------------|--------------| | 初期开发成本 | $85,000 | $320,000 | +$235,000 | | 年维护成本 | $28,000 | $95,000 | +$67,000 | | 用户获取成本 | $0.75 | $0.32 | -$0.43 | | 收入转化率 | 3.2% | 8.7% | +5.5% | | ROI周期 | 3.8年 | 2.1年 | 缩短1.7年 |

注:数据基于2023年Q2行业基准测试,未计入硬件成本

常见误区与规避策略

1 性能陷阱

  • 图片加载误区:直接使用Web端图片地址,未进行尺寸适配(导致加载失败率增加40%)
  • 动画帧率误区:默认60FPS导致卡顿(需开发自适应帧率调节模块)

2 安全漏洞

  • 第三方库风险:某社交App因使用未修复的TensorFlow库导致内存溢出漏洞
  • 权限滥用:过度申请定位权限(平均请求次数达7次/次启动)

3 体验断层

  • 手势识别失真:滑动操作响应延迟超过200ms(需开发预测手势算法)
  • 字体渲染问题:中文字体模糊率高达32%(需定制TrueType字体渲染引擎)

成功转型企业案例

1 某国际教育平台

  • 转型路径:React Native+AWS Amplify
  • 关键成果
    • 用户留存率从41%提升至68%
    • 课程下载量日均增长300%
    • 支付成功率从89%提升至99.9%

2 某工业物联网平台

  • 转型路径:Flutter+边缘计算
  • 创新点
    • 开发设备状态预测模型(准确率92%)
    • 实现毫秒级设备指令响应
    • 降低云端依赖度至15%

未来演进方向

  1. 端到端加密:基于Signal协议的跨平台安全通信
  2. 数字孪生集成:将Web3D模型实时映射到移动端
  3. 自适应架构:根据用户设备自动切换渲染引擎(WebGL vs Skia)
  4. 脑机接口:开发神经信号解析模块(当前实验阶段)

网站向移动端的转型已从技术命题演变为商业必答题,通过采用模块化架构、智能化工具链和持续优化机制,企业可实现平均2.3倍的ROI提升,随着5G、AI和量子计算的技术突破,未来的移动端应用将呈现更智能、更沉浸、更安全的特性,建议企业建立"技术-业务-用户"三位一体的转型体系,把握移动互联的黄金窗口期。

(全文共计1,547字,技术细节均来自2023年Q3行业白皮书及公开技术文档)

标签: #网站网页转app源码

黑狐家游戏
  • 评论列表

留言评论